Sho-Comi Zoukan was rebranded and is now called Sho-ComiX
Big Comic Special Zoukan was later renamed to Big Comic 1 (One)
Regarding "Shounen Sunday" and "Sunday Webry" shounen magazine:
- If there are manga tagged as Sunday Webry, please put them as Sunday Web Every. It's the same. Sunday Webry is a short-hand version and how people call it.
&Flower is a magazine for shoujo manga. Under Sho-Comi, Cheese!, and Betsucomi department. It's confirmed from their website info section.
Shuukan Corocoro is a web service separate from Corocoro Comic (the magazine). The list containing their serializations, along with tagged originals are found on info the website page. The initial press release announcement of the service's launch is found here: info.
